Fancypants X.

Owner Judy Kahn cut her teeth at SF greats Tartine & the now-closed Sandbox Bakery; that tells me everything I need to know about her tremendous baking skills. The customizable Biscuit Sandwiches are really the thing to order from her eponymously-named shop, Kahnfections. They're divine. I ordered bacon, cheddar, & garlic aioli on a flakey, buttery dill, swiss, & scallion biscuit. The portion of fluffy eggs is massive. No one who orders this is leaving their parklet seat hungry. I also enjoyed the buttery (there goes that word again) thumbprint cookie with raspberry jam, but would pass on the slice of carrot cake; stole a forkful from my friend & it wasn't sticky-sweet enough for my liking.

Jemini J.

I recently catered from Kahnfections for my office in honor of women's history month and had such a great experience. Everything was incredibly organized and clearly labeled, which I really appreciated since we had a mix of dietary needs. The gluten-free and vegan items were packaged in their own separate boxes to prevent cross-contamination, which made it so easy (and stress-free) to serve at the office. The drop-off process was super smooth and right on time. Presentation was great, and most importantly -- the pastries and baked goods were delicious. People in the office kept going back for more and asking where everything was from. I also loved how many gluten-free and vegan options they offer. It can be hard to find places that truly cater to those diets while still making everything taste amazing, but they really delivered. The pricing also felt very fair for the quality, variety, and level of care they put into the order. Overall, such a great option for office catering or events, especially if you need inclusive options for different dietary restrictions. I'll definitely be ordering from them again.
